Patch 22.0.2 is LIVE
Standard Nerfs
- Celestial Alignment - Old: [Costs 7] → New: [Costs 8]
- Dev Comment: Although Celestial Alignment is not usually a card used for from-hand, burst damage, it does frequently allow for absurd turns that happen a little earlier than we feel is healthy. Moving it up a mana should allow for more setup and counterplay before Celestial Alignment is cast.
- Alliance Bannerman - Old: 2 Attack, 2 Health → New: 2 Attack, 1 Health
- Dev Comment: Paladins have a very consistent, powerful package of cards that they can include in quite a few distinct strategies. Alliance Bannerman is one of these cards that can fit into a wide range of decks. Lowering its Health by one should tone down Paladin decks by a small amount across the board.
- Efficient Octo-bot - Old: [Costs 2] → New: [Costs 3]
- Dev Comment: Efficient Octo-bot has been a little too efficient at the upper echelons of play. We’re slowing it down as part of the general goal of toning down the power level of combo strategies.
- Snowfall Guardian - Old: [Costs 5] → New: [Costs 6]
- Dev Comment: Snowfall Guardian was designed with the intent of giving Freeze Shaman decks a powerful tool, but it is a little too efficient at locking up the board, especially when combined with cards like Brilliant Macaw. Moving it up one mana should soften the power of this interaction.

Hearthstone esports is getting an overhaul
There are a TON of changes coming to Hearthstone esports next year!
- World Championship was this past weekend
- Abysmal viewership numbers (peaked at less than 24k viewers)
- Lots of OTK Demon Hunter and Garrote Rogue, some are blaming a “we’ve seen it already”/combo heavy meta
- Posesi beat Glory in an all APAC, all Japan finals
- We almost had a repeat World Champion
- New Format: Trio
- All 2022 Masters Tours are online-only, but targeting in person events for Fall Championship and World Championship (return of BlizzCon? Or separate event?)
- 2022 World Championship will be 16 players
- Goal is to expand opportunities for players to reach the WC
- Grandmasters is no longer the only way in
- 6 Masters Tours and 2 Masters Seasonal Championships
- 8 players from Seasonal Championships are going to WC
- Masters Tour qualification
- 60 qualifiers for each MT
- Winners get invite, as well as Top-50 win rate over 10 qualifiers without winning
- 150 invites from ladder finishes (Top 50 from each ladder -> NA, EU, APAC)
- First three MT feed the first Seasonal Championship, second three feed the second SC
- Winners, plus Top 13 (most match wins combined over the three MT events)
- Grandmasters will be phased out by the end of 2022
- Grandmasters does not align with their goals for the esports program
- 4 week long Season 1
- Players will be reduced to 16 for Season 2
- Top 4 from each region in Season 1, 4 from Masters Tour (most points from last three MT in 2021, and first three MT 2022)
- Will form one single global region
- 3 WC invites from GM Season 1, only 1 invite from GM Last Call (Season 2)
- Rule tidbits (highly requested changes)
- Players are allowed to stream their matches, either on delay or in emote-only mode
- First selection error now a warning, not a game loss
- Masters Tour earnings depend on how many games you win, not your placement in the tournament (no tiebreakers determining prizing)
- Lobby Legends Tournaments
- Multiple one-off events
- Global event, with top Ladder players from NA, EU, APAC, and China
- Day 1 = group play, points for placement
- Top players in each group will go into Day 2 playoffs
- Prizing breakdown of $3,000,000 budget
- World Championship only $500,000 again
- BG Lobby Legends gets $500,000
- Masters Tour prizing is $1.5 million (half the budget)

Winter Veil Event starts Dec 21
- Legendary quest chain with packs (6 total)
- Two seasonal Tavern Brawls
- Gift Exchange
- Wacky Waxy Winter Veil
- Winter Veil themed cosmetics for Hearthstone and BGs also coming
- Winter Veil goes until January 19th
